Output 808f0682474cdb92a7435031c012c98569cacf93bbdc38c8f9ba161f505d881d:23

value
506836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24953f674157c685c6e08aa4e9803d25e329d7ec OP_EQUAL
address
352T3Moe6sfJag7W1xs1njeYs3ZEmZVftx
transaction
808f0682474cdb92a7435031c012c98569cacf93bbdc38c8f9ba161f505d881d
spent
true